智能对话技术中的强化学习方法详解

智能对话技术作为人工智能领域的一个重要分支,近年来取得了显著的进展。其中,强化学习方法在智能对话系统中扮演着关键角色。本文将深入探讨强化学习在智能对话技术中的应用,并通过一个具体案例来展示其工作原理和优势。

在智能对话技术的世界里,有一个名叫“小智”的智能助手。小智是一个基于强化学习算法构建的对话系统,它能够与用户进行自然、流畅的交流。小智的故事,就是强化学习在智能对话技术中应用的缩影。

小智的诞生,源于一个团队对智能对话技术的热情和追求。这个团队由一群年轻的人工智能研究者组成,他们希望通过技术手段,让机器能够更好地理解人类语言,为用户提供更加智能、贴心的服务。在这个背景下,小智应运而生。

小智的强化学习之旅,从零开始。首先,团队为小智设定了一个目标:学会与用户进行有效的对话。为了实现这个目标,小智需要掌握以下技能:

  1. 语义理解:理解用户的意图和问题;
  2. 知识检索:根据用户的问题,从知识库中检索相关信息;
  3. 语言生成:根据检索到的信息,生成合适的回复;
  4. 上下文管理:在对话过程中,保持上下文一致性。

为了培养小智的这些技能,团队采用了强化学习算法。强化学习是一种通过奖励和惩罚来指导智能体学习如何完成特定任务的方法。在智能对话技术中,强化学习可以帮助小智在不断地与用户互动中,不断优化自己的对话策略。

在小智的学习过程中,团队为其设计了一个虚拟环境。在这个环境中,小智需要与虚拟用户进行对话,并从对话中获得奖励或惩罚。以下是小智学习过程中的几个关键步骤:

  1. 初始化:设定小智的初始状态,包括其知识库、对话策略等;
  2. 观察用户:小智通过自然语言处理技术,理解用户的意图和问题;
  3. 检索信息:根据用户的问题,从知识库中检索相关信息;
  4. 生成回复:根据检索到的信息,生成合适的回复;
  5. 用户反馈:用户对小智的回复进行评价,给出奖励或惩罚;
  6. 更新策略:根据奖励或惩罚,调整小智的对话策略。

在经过无数次的训练后,小智逐渐掌握了与用户进行有效对话的技巧。以下是小智在强化学习过程中的一些亮点:

  1. 语义理解能力提升:小智能够更好地理解用户的意图和问题,从而提高对话的准确性;
  2. 知识检索效率提高:小智能够快速从知识库中检索相关信息,提高对话的效率;
  3. 语言生成能力增强:小智能够生成更加自然、流畅的回复,提升用户体验;
  4. 上下文管理能力提升:小智能够保持上下文一致性,使对话更加连贯。

然而,强化学习在智能对话技术中的应用并非一帆风顺。在训练过程中,团队遇到了以下挑战:

  1. 数据标注:为了训练小智,团队需要大量标注数据。然而,高质量的数据标注需要耗费大量时间和人力;
  2. 训练效率:强化学习算法的训练过程较为耗时,需要较长的训练时间;
  3. 模型可解释性:强化学习模型通常具有较高复杂度,难以解释其决策过程。

尽管面临这些挑战,团队依然坚定地推进小智的训练工作。经过不懈努力,小智逐渐成为了一个能够与用户进行有效对话的智能助手。如今,小智已经应用于多个场景,为用户提供便捷、高效的服务。

小智的故事,展示了强化学习在智能对话技术中的应用潜力。随着技术的不断发展,强化学习将在智能对话系统中发挥越来越重要的作用。未来,我们有理由相信,像小智这样的智能助手将更加普遍,为我们的生活带来更多便利。

猜你喜欢:AI聊天软件